Definition of Cosmetology

Pike Road AL hair stylist cutting hairCosmetology is a profession that is everything about making the human anatomy look more beautiful through the use of cosmetics. So naturally it makes sense that a number of cosmetology schools are regarded as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the word cosmetics, but actually a cosmetic can be anything that enhances the look of a person’s skin, hair or nails. If you want to work as a cosmetologist, the majority of states mandate that you take some kind of specialized training and then be licensed. Once you are licensed, the work environments include not only Pike Road AL beauty salons and barber shops, but also such places as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, once they have gotten experience and a customer base, open their own shops or salons. Others will begin seeing clients either in their own residences or will go to the client’s home, or both. Cosmetology college graduates are known by many titles and are employed in a wide range of specializations including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As earlier mentioned, in most states working cosmetologists have to be licensed. In certain states there is an exception. Only those performing more skilled services, for example h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Others employed in cosmetology and less skilled, which include shampooers, are not required to get licensed in those states.

Cosmetologist Degrees

nail techs training at Pike Road AL beauty schoolThere are primarily two avenues offered to obtain cosmetology training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s normally take 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in all of the main are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are offered if you prefer to specialize in just one area, for example hair coloring. A degree program will also likely incorporate management and marketing training to ensure that graduates are better prepared to run a parlor or other Pike Road AL business. More advanced degrees are not typical,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are available in such specialties as salon or spa management. Whichever type of course you choose, it’s imperative to make sure that it’s certified by the Alabama Board of Cosmetology. A number of states only certify schools that are accredited by certain highly regarded organizations, for instance the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Online Cosmetology Courses

student attending online beauty school in Pike Road ALOnline cosmetology classes are convenient for Pike Road AL students who are employed full-time and have family commitments that make it difficult to enroll in a more traditional school. There are numerous online beauty school programs available that can be accessed through a home comput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More traditional beauty programs are frequently fast paced due to the fact that many programs are as brief as 6 or 8 months. This means that a significant amount of time is spent in the classroom. With online programs, you are dealing with the same amount of material, but you’re not spending numerous hours away from your home or travelling back and forth from classes. On the other hand, it’s vital that the school you pick can provide internship training in local salons and parlors so that you also get the hands-on training necessary for a complete education. Without the internship part of the training, it’s difficult to acquire the skills required to work in any area of the cosmetology field. So be sure if you decide to enroll in an online program to confirm that internship training is provided in your area.

Is the Program Accredited? It’s essential to make certain that the cosmetology training program you enroll in is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ards ensu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be important for obtaining student loans or financial aid, which often are not obtainable in 36064 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a requirement for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, many Pike Road AL employers will not recruit rec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more positively upon those with accredited training.

Is Plenty of Hands-On Training Provided?  Learning and refining cosmetology skills and techniques demands lots of practice on volunteers. Find out how much live, hands-on training is provided in the beauty lessons you will be attending. Some schools have salons on site that enable students to practice their developing talents on volunteers. If a beauty academy provides little or no scheduled live training, but rather relies heavily on the use of mannequins, it may not be the most effective option for developing your skills. So look for alternate schools that offer this type of training.

Pike Road, Alabama

Pike Road is a town in Montgomery County, Alabama, United States. As of the 2000 census, the population of the town was 310. The 2010 census indicated a population of 5,406. It is part of the Montgomery metropolitan area.

The current town council members are: Chris Dunn, Angie Bradsher, Betsy Atkins, Leroy Tolliver and Rob Steindorff. The Pike Road Town Council meets at 7:00 p.m. on the second Monday of each month as well as the fourth Wednesday of every month at 7:00 a.m. Meetings are held in the council chamber at Pike Road Town Hall (9575 Vaughn Road).

By the time of the 2010 census, there were 5,406 people residing in Pike Road with the town now having 1,933 households, and 1606 families. The town's population grew almost 20-fold since the 2000 census, making it one of the fastest growing incorporated places in Alabama with a population of over 5,000 in 2010. Population is 8,777 as of 2016.
